How Our Weekend Water Removal Process Works
We know that every water damage situation is unique, which is why our team takes a personalized approach to every job. Our process involves a series of steps designed to reduce damage and get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Identify the source of the water damage and assess the extent of the damage. We’ll create a customized plan to address the issue and get your home dry.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Use specialized equipment to extract the water from your home. This speeds up the drying process and reduces the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Use industrial-grade drying equipment to remove excess moisture from your home. This prevents further damage and helps prevent mold grow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Thoroughly clean and disinfect all affected areas to prevent the growth of bacteria, mold, and mildew.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Make any necessary repairs to your home’s structure, including drywall, flooring, and other damaged areas.

Warning Signs You Need Weekend Water Removal
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s. Keep an eye out for these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Don’t ignore musty smells in your home, as they can show hidden water damage. Our team can help you identify the source and fix the issue before it gets worse.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Check your floors regularly for signs of warping or buckling, which can show water damage. Don’t wait until it’s too late, call us today.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Look for water stains on your ceilings or walls, which can show a leak or water damage. Our team can help you identify the source and make the necessary repairs.
Unusual Mold Growth
Don’t ignore mold growth in your home, as it can show hidden water damage. Our team can help you identify the source and fix the issue before it gets worse.
High Humidity Levels
Monitor your home’s humidity levels to prevent mold growth and water damage. Our team can help you identify the source and make the necessary repairs.
Water Damage to Electrical Outlets
Don’t ignore water damage to your electrical outlets, as it can be a safety hazard. Our team can help you identify the source and make the necessary repairs.
Weekend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ak in a single room | Yes | No | You can handle a small leak on your own with some basic tools and knowledge. |
| Large water leak in multiple rooms | No | Yes | A large leak need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
| Water damage to electrical outlets or wiring | No | Yes | Water damage to electrical parts is a safety hazard and needs professional attention to prevent electrical shock or fires. |
| Hidden water damage behind walls or ceilings | No | Yes | Hidden water dam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and repair, and can lead to costly repairs if left untreated. |
| Water damage to structural parts (e.g. Beams, joists) | No | Yes | Water damage to structural parts can compromise the integrity of your home’s structure and needs professional attention to repair. |
| Water damage to sensitive equipment or electronics | No | Yes | Water damage to sensitive equipment or electronics needs specialized care and attention to prevent further damage and ensure proper functioning. |

Weekend Water Removal Cost in Sequim, WA
The cost of Weekend Water Removal services in Sequim, WA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ates and will work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get and need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water extracted and the equipment used can affect the cost.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the number of equipment units used can affect the cost.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ning required can affect the cost. |
| Restoration and Repair | $1,000 – $10,000 | The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repairs can affect the cost. |
| Specialized Equipment Rental | $100 – $1,000 | The type and duration of equipment rental can affect the cost. |
| More Labor Costs | $500 – $2,000 | The number of technicians and the duration of the job can affect the cost. |
